Job description

At Rackner, we build systems where advanced technologies move beyond prototypes and into real-world operational use., We are seeking an MLOps Engineer to support the deployment and lifecycle management of AI/ML systems within a secure, mission-focused environment.

This is not a research role.

This is where models become reliable, deployable, and auditable systems.

You will operate at the intersection of:

  • machine learning
  • cloud-native infrastructure
  • distributed systems

…and ensure AI/ML systems are production-ready in environments where reliability and performance matter.

What You’ll Do

Own the ML Lifecycle (End-to-End)

  • Build and operate production-grade ML pipelines
  • Orchestrate workflows using Kubeflow, Airflow, or Argo
  • Implement model versioning, lineage, and reproducibility standards

Operationalize AI/ML Systems

  • Deploy models into secure and constrained environments Transition workflows from experimentation containerized pipelines production systems Enable both batch and real-time inference architectures

Engineer for Reliability

  • Design systems for reproducibility, auditability, and stability
  • Monitor model performance and system health using Prometheus, Grafana, OpenTelemetry
  • Detect and resolve issues such as model drift and system degradation

Build Cloud-Native ML Infrastructure

  • Deploy and manage Kubernetes-based ML workloads
  • Containerize pipelines using Docker
  • Support scalable training and inference workflows

Establish Data Discipline

  • Support feature engineering and dataset preparation
  • Implement data versioning and governance practices (e.g., lakeFS)
  • Apply metadata and data management standards

Create Repeatable Systems

  • Develop runbooks, playbooks, and documentation
  • Build systems that are operationally sustainable and transferable, This role is a career accelerator for engineers who want to:
  • Move beyond experimentation and own production systems
  • Work across ML, infrastructure, and deployment pipelines
  • Build in high-trust, secure environments
  • Develop high-demand MLOps expertise in constrained systems
  • Deliver systems that are used, not just built
